यजन्ते सात्त्विका देवान्यक्षरक्षांसि राजसाः । प्रेतान्भूतगणांश्चान्ये यजन्ते तामसा जनाः ॥

yajante sāttvikā devān yakṣa-rakṣāṁsi rājasāḥ pretān bhūta-gaṇāṁś cānye yajante tāmasā janāḥ

Meaning

"Those in sattva worship the gods; those in rajas worship yakshas and rakshasas; those in tamas worship ghosts and spirits."

Explanation

What we choose to revere tends to reflect and reinforce our inner state — a useful reason to notice what (or whom) actually holds your attention and admiration.
